Serving 155 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Cape May City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in New Jersey for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 40-49% (which is higher than the New Jersey state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 40-44% (which is lower than the New Jersey state average of 49%).
The student-teacher ratio of 6:1 is lower than the New Jersey state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 50%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the New Jersey state average of 63% (majority Hispanic).

Cape May City Elementary School's student population of 155 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 25 teachers has grown by 25% over five school years.
